The company's die sets are produced with hardened aerospace grade stainless steel. The 3mm to 16mm dies are used primarily for KBr pellets for transmission analysis by IR spectroscopy, while the larger dies are most commonly used for producing briquettes for XRF spectroscopy. All of the dies have an upper and lower stainless steel section for ease of disassembly, and they are sealed with Viton® seals. The weight was reduced in all die sets in the 13mm to 40mm range by adding an outer shield of aluminum. This feature makes them much easier to handle than two-piece dies made completely from stainless steel. The dies can be evacuated with a vacuum pump to reduce the moisture in the sample. 13mm and 20mm dies are typically used with 12 to 20 ton presses, while the larger size dies are used with 20 to 40 ton presses and are most commonly used for briquetting samples for XRF analysis. To enable preparation of the finest quality pellets and briquettes, anvils are optically polished to a mirror finish and are free from scratches or digs. All die sets in the 13mm to 40mm size range are available with optional extremely hard tungsten carbide polished anvils for use with abrasive samples.
